About The Position

Ornua is actively seeking a Food Safety & Quality Systems Specialist to join the Ornua Family as we continue our growth trajectory. This position will play a key role in maintaining and strengthening our Quality Management Systems, supporting regulatory compliance, and advancing food safety and quality performance across our manufacturing operations. As our Food Safety & Quality Systems Specialist, you will play an essential role in supporting Ornua’s food safety culture and ensuring our facilities maintain the highest standards of regulatory and certification compliance. You will help drive the effectiveness of our BRC-certified Quality Management System, support internal and third-party audit readiness, and maintain the documentation and processes that ensure safe, high-quality dairy products reach our customers. Your work will directly support operational excellence, continuous improvement, and the integrity of our food safety programs. Requirements

  • Bachelor’s degree in Food Science, Microbiology, Chemistry, or related field, or equivalent professional experience
  • Minimum 3 years of experience in a food manufacturing environment or technical support role within Food Safety & Quality
  • Working knowledge of food safety and regulatory standards (FDA, USDA, dairy regulations)
  • Experience supporting or maintaining Quality Management Systems and audit readiness
  • Strong organizational, analytical, and documentation management skills
  • Advanced proficiency with Microsoft Office tools
  • Strong written and verbal communication skills with the ability to work cross-functionally
  • Valid driver’s license and ability to travel 20–40% as needed

Nice To Haves

  • Knowledge of FSMA, CFR, and regulatory compliance frameworks
  • Experience with BRC Global Standard for Food Safety programs
  • PCQI & HACCP certification
  • Experience leading or supporting third-party audits
  • Exposure to Lean Six Sigma or project management methodologies
  • Experience with Identity Preserved food programs (Kosher, Halal, Organic)
  • Familiarity with data analysis, laboratory methods, and sampling methodology
